Bashneft shareholders approve dividends of 199.89 rubles per share for 2022

MOSCOW. June 23 (Interfax) - The shareholders of Bashneft at their annual general meeting approved dividend payments of 199.89 rubles per ordinary share and preferred share, respectively, for 2022, the oil company said in a statement.

The dividend record date is July 7.

Bashneft plans to allocate 35.507 billion rubles overall for dividend payments.

The company will retain 72.57 billion rubles of last year's earnings.

Bashneft has not disclosed financial results for 2022 to either Russian Accounting Standards or International Financial Reporting Standards.

The shareholders approved the 2022 annual report and financial statements, elected a board of 10 directors and confirmed TSATR - Audit Services LLC as auditor for 2022.

Shareholders approved dividends of 117.29 rubles per ordinary and preferred share or 20.834 billion rubles in total for 2021. It paid 24.5% of net profit to IFRS, which was 84.9 billion rubles.

Rosneft owns 57.66% of Bashneft, another 4.41% belongs to Bashneft-Invest LLC and 25.000001% to the Republic of Bashkortostan.

The company has 147,846,489 issued ordinary shares with par value of 1 ruble each representing 83.23% of charter capital and 29,788,120 preferred shares representing 16.77%.
